    Folding treadmills that can be folded to save space

    A treadmill that folds is a great way to work out at home, whether an experienced runner who wants to stay in shape or a beginner looking to run between meetings or after dinner. These compact treadmills have the same running deck as the larger models, but folds up and can be stored in a closet or underneath your bed when not in use. These models come in a variety of sizes, and some even come with a built-in storage space for your essentials.

    Regardless of how large or small you choose regardless of the size or weight, stability is a important factor for any treadmill you choose. If you run on a slippery surface, it increases the chance of injury to yourself, especially if you're an athlete who is known to push harder than average people. This is why you must take measurements of your space prior to purchasing a treadmill (folding or not) and test it by sitting on it while it's in an open position.

    When selecting a folding treadmill you should consider how much speed you are comfortable with and what kind of incline features suit you best. Some foldable treadmills have speeds of up to 12 miles an hour and incline options of up to 15%. These treadmills are great for beginners, but advanced runners may require something like the Horizon Fitness T101 with Bluetooth connectivity and 30 pre-programmed exercises.

    Some folding treadmills also come with a variety of interactive features that make your workout more enjoyable. For instance, some have speakers that play music, which can make your run or jog a more immersive experience. Certain apps let you follow along to a trainer's workouts or compete in virtual races online with other users.

    If you're looking for interactive treadmills, look for one with a touchscreen display so that you can easily access the features and without disrupting your workout. You'll also want to check the weight limit on a treadmill to ensure that it can handle your body weight as well as any other equipment you may have with you, such as ankle or weighted vests.

    Treadmills that have Pulse Sensors

    Treadmills equipped with pulse sensors are an excellent choice for people who want to keep track of their heart rate while exercising. These sensors are usually found in commercial fitness equipment but they can also be found in treadmills designed for home use. The sensors are located in the padded handlebars. They function by detecting tiny electrical signals that accompany the heartbeat. Simply hold the handles, and, after 10 seconds the machine will show your heart rate on the console. The sensors aren't 100% accurate however they give an approximate estimate of your heart rate during exercise.

    Pulse detectors are an excellent feature for running on the treadmill however, they can also help you maintain your health by letting you know when it's time to slow down or take a break. If you plan to run, look at the maximum speed and strength of any treadmills that have pulse sensors. Some treadmills can only allow an optimum speed, however there are models with more advanced features which will allow you to get to your maximum heart rate.

    A majority of cheap treadmills equipped with pulse sensors don't have built-in heart rate monitors. If you're planning to do a lot of cardio and want to reach an exact goal heart rate, you should consider purchasing a treadmill with Bluetooth features that are compatible with chest straps and armband monitors. The Sole F80 treadmill, for instance, has built-in sensors that can be used both with armband and chest band transmitters.

    Other inexpensive treadmills that have built-in heart rate sensors are the Sunny Health & Fitness SF-T7603 and the SereneLife Smart Digital. The former can only support the weight limit of 220-pounds and has a motor that is smaller than those found on other inexpensive treadmills. Its maximum horsepower is 2 horsepower, making it more suitable for walking than running.

    The latter model has a more powerful motor and the weight restriction is higher. Its maximum speed of 6.0 MPH isn't very impressive, but it does allow running or jogging. The SereneLife comes with a built-in LCD screen and 12 preset workout programs. FitShow Bluetooth connectivity is also available.
